Feelings of annoyance, confusion, tension all mixed into one in my heart. The first day I entered Raka's house, I met a terrible thing like this. Inside the box was a dead white bird, covered with blood and placed in the refrigerator. When all of Raka's extended family gathered in the lounge, I knew that this bird was Mrs Mira's favourite bird.

"Until when will everything be like this? Isn't it enough terror that happened so far? "Mr Jacob protested sternly. I watched one by one Raka's big family. Their faces were like they were tired of this kind of thing.

Mrs Linda sat while on her husband's lap, grandmother sat quietly. Mulan and Patricia acted ignorant, while Raka stood in front of the window staring at the scenery outside. "How could that person have the heart to kill my Boly, look at my beloved bird is dead," said Mrs Mira sadly. She had been crying, sobbing all this time.

"Who cleaned my room today?" asked Raka in his baritone voice. Jane left, and soon she returned with the maids who worked at the house. the maids lined up while lowering their heads

"I clean the room, Mr. Raka", said one of the maids. His body was small and thin. The maid had a pale face with fear. "Oh, so you killed my lovely bird?" said Mrs Mira, immediately accusing. She even pointed rudely at the maid. I was stunned at the unfounded accusation.

"No Madame, I didn't do anything. I'm just cleaning the room as usual. I didn't see the contents of the refrigerator, really, "said the maid defensively. But of course, her words failed to convince Mrs Mira,

"If it's not her, then the illegitimate child," said Mulan, joining the conversation. All eyes are on Mulan, who is even more flabbergasted, are there any other children in this house ?. I don't understand the situation in this family. And as a daughter-in-law in this house, I don't want to interfere with things I don't know where they come from.

"Didn't your parents teach you how to speak properly?" said Grandma Raka scolding Mulan. Mulan chuckled, annoyed at the reprimand. "Never mind. Liora has said that she is innocent. Mira, you shouldn't accuse someone without proof" Raka's mother joined in the conversation. Amid this commotion, I turned to look at Raka. he was still standing in front of the window with that flat face.

"Just fire the maid named Liora", blurted Raka. I shook my head unacceptably while Liora fell to his seat, unable to hear Raka's decision. I squeezed my hand furiously, I wanted to protest, but Jane grabbed my shoulder. As if giving a signal that I better be quiet.

"Raka ?, why did you make such a hasty decision. Liora has worked for us for a long time. she can't possibly do that," Raka Mother defended Liora. I nodded in agreement. But Raka didn't want to give in at all. "Even close friends can become enemies, right? who knows what is in the human heart," said Raka stubbornly.

It was then that the sound of Liora's sobs began to sound soft. "It's true what Raka said, this damn maid could play and kill my favorite bird" Mrs Mira was still not satisfied with cursing Liora.

"Stop accusing, we don't have any proof", said Raka's father. Raka's father took a deep breath looking at Raka. "Raka, don't make decisions as you like. Things like this have happened a lot in this house." he said. Raka smiled slightly "I don't care", said Raka firmly.

Suddenly grandma stood up "nobody's fired. Stop all this debate. just now Amara came here, you guys have shown problems like this. Aren't you ashamed ?. I feel ashamed because of my own family. Liora and the other helpers, go back to work," ordered Raka's grandma. Strangely Raka did not fight back at all. I just realized that Grandma Raka's decision was absolute, and no one dared to argue. It seems that this family has great respect for grandma, including Raka.

I let out a heavy sigh when I saw the text messages on my cell phone. Deliana has sent me many letters of protest. Deliana's message always asks about my condition, whether I'm happy or not, whether I'm having a hard time through my life. I don't know how to tell Deliana all this.

"Arghhh, how should I reply to Deliana's message? surely she will be surprised if I tell what I experienced today. Like, I found a dead bird in the refrigerator? Ahhh "I protested chaotically. I've even taken a hot shower to freshen up my body. Still, I feel uncomfortable.

My eyes circled the surroundings. I occupy the highest room in this house. I am spoiled with luxury, but why am I so lonely. I heard the lift open, and I suddenly walked over to the elevator to see who was coming. "Raka is that you?" I asked.

I immediately fell silent when that person was not Raka, but Raka's grandma came over to me. Awkwardness hit my body, "Raka is gone. didn't he tell you?" asked grandma smiling at me.

I brought Raka grandma to sit in the living room. For a moment, there was only silence while grandma looked at me from toe to hair. I think grandma is judging me from the outside. But isn't it enough to judge someone by their appearance alone?

"You haven't answered my question, didn't Raka tell you that he went out?" asked grandma to open the chat again. I shook my head wistfully. Grandma cleared her throat, "I thought it was. You're going through a tiring time. Having a marriage relationship with someone like Raka. I hope you stay as strong as you can," Raka's grandma stroked my head. I feel a touch of affection from this.

"I'm fine", I said courageously to fight grandma's chat. I let out a sigh of relief because grandma treated me warmly. "Raka is hard to predict. He's like that because of past trauma. you know? Raka married you to cover up the bad rumors that are circulating. We all chose you because of the news we often hear," said grandma

I wrinkled my forehead confused "what's the news?" I asked. Grandma Raka touched my shoulder. "They said you are a woman who always stays at home, you are a very obedient child with family. You take care of your attitude and behavior. And it turns out it's all true, your face is very shady. I am relieved that Raka has a wife like you," praised grandma.

I was a little stunned, it's true that all this time, I've only been hanging out in the house. But they all don't know what I'm living, even though I want to feel freedom like other women. It's just that my mother is very embarrassed by my shortcomings. Not many know. Only my family knows, even though my mother insisted that I was out of my mind.

"Ahh, thanks for your compliment" I replied, smiling blandly. Grandma got up, made me stand up too. "I just wanted to make sure you were doing. You don't need to feel awkward with me. If there's anything you want to know, just ask me. My room is on the third floor, I will be happy to tell you many things. Good evening," said the grandmother and left.

I let go of my beautiful smile until the elevator door closed. And let out a sigh of relief because all this time, I feel suffocated, even though Raka grandma has been friendly to me. I hurriedly reached into my cellphone from my pants pocket. I looked for someone's number until I realized and tapped myself on the forehead "I forgot that I don't have Raka's phone number. I don't even know Raka's social media. hmmm "I complained

The night was getting late. Even though I had covered my whole body with a thick blanket, I was also looking for a comfortable sleep position. Still, every time I close my eyes, my mind is thinking of Raka. I glanced at the clock on the wall. It was midnight, and Raka didn't come home at all. "Arghhhh, what can I do here. no musical instruments, no my novels. I am really bored."

I turned on the tv and just left the volume on. in comparison, I opened the window curtains and sat on a cosy sofa located on the edge of the window with wide glass. The night city view washed my eyes. "What is Raka doing at this time, did he go to meet his lover?" my mind fantasizes about negative things.

******

I stayed up all night until I got up late. Raka was still not there even though I woke up quite late. After tidying up, I ventured downstairs. Jane greeted me "are you okay? why did you just come down?" asked Jane. I feel guilty "I'm sorry. I had trouble sleeping last night, "I said with excuses.

"Mr. Raka left this morning, he only came home for a while then went straight to work. He left a note for you, have you read it?" asked Jane. I shook my head "what note? I do not know. I'll be back to check it out. Oh where are the others? "I asked. I felt very lonely at home.

"They have done their activities, you can look at that note first. It's on the table near the common room." Jane lowered her head in salute and then walked away. I hurried back upstairs and looked for the notes Jane forced.

I felt relieved when I managed to find the note. I took it and began to read the contents of the notice. "What?" I said I didn't accept it when I read the title of the statement. 'The conditions and duties of a shadow wife are at the same time. If not followed, penalties will apply '. That's the head of the note. my whole body suddenly stiffe
